The YF-23, a prototype stealth fighter developed by Northrop and McDonnell Douglas, has a top speed estimated to exceed Mach 2.0, which is approximately 1,522 miles per hour (2,448 kilometers per hour) at altitude. This speed, combined with its advanced aerodynamic design and stealth capabilities, allows it to operate effectively in a variety of combat scenarios. However, exact performance specifications remain classified.
